The Pavilions

The Pavilions is an indoor shopping centre in Uxbridge, Greater London, England.

[4] The new roof was built during the early 1980s and as part of the redevelopment, The Peacock public house in one of the two main squares was demolished and replaced with a cafe named The Chequers which remains.

[3] In 2005 The Mall Fund purchased the shopping centre and three others from Prudential Property Investment Managers for a total of £550 million.

[5] The Mall Fund sold the centre to LaSalle Investment Management for £64.5 million in July 2013.
